The proportion of motor vehicle crash deaths involving collisions with fixed objects has remained between 19 and 23 percent since 1979. Elastic Collision, Equal Masses For a head-on collision with a stationary object of equal mass, the projectile will come to rest and the target will move off with equal velocity, like a head-on shot with the cue ball on a pool table. The nautical definition of an allision is "the running of one ship upon another ship that is stationary." The distinction between it and a 'collision' is that in the latter, both ships are moving. 5 ways to avoid ship collision. Construct 3. A ship collision accurately involves at least two moving maritime vessels hitting each other; the related term, allision, describes when a moving ship strikes a stationary object (often, but not always, another ship).
